Roberto Baggio
Present in all the lists of the best players in the world Baggio was a striker who liked to touch the ball and show his technique. He scored more than 300 goals in official competition, almost 30 with the national team. He is one of the top scorers in Italy. His entire sports career took place in clubs in his country. The Brescia, his last team, withdrew the number 10 in his honor.

Dino Zoff
More than a hundred games defending the goal of their national team, a World Cup and a time during which Italy almost did not receive goals marked the legend of this goalkeeper. He had a season in which his door was unbeaten for more than a thousand minutes, almost 11 games to 0.

Paolo Maldini
Known as Il Bello and followed not only by his football skills, Maldini is in the best football lineup in history. In his record he has several leagues, cups and supercups in Europe, Intercontinental and a host of other trophies, all of them with a single club. Milan owes a lot to this player, who was there all his career.

Giuseppe Meazza
A world champion with Italy in the 30s, Meazza is still remembered for being one of the best strikers Italy has ever had. In fact, at a time when he practically did not play out, he was considered one of the best in the world. After his death, Milan teams that share the field despite being great rivals, decided to put his name in honor of this genius.

Paolo Rossi
Another of the players who have experienced the excitement of winning a World Cup. It was in 1982 in Spain, after a complicated start in which he was criticized a lot. At the end of the championship, he was even awarded the Golden Ball. He is included in the FIFA list of the hundred best players of the twentieth century.

Andrea Pirlo
Despite being also world champion, Pirlo is one of those who make up the list of great players who did not win the golden ball. Still, it is considered one of the best midfielders that have existed, with a vision of play and an innate talent for free throws.
